my female friend and i both in our late 40's were asked to leave by the extremely rude and unpleasant owner. This was because we chose to share a mezze at £9.50, when we requested more starters he told us to get out of his restaurant! The place was empty, it was 7 pm on a wet friday night. We told him if he needed the table that he could have asked us less impolitely but he chose to rant at us. He clearly has issues with women and those of a certain age. As for the food it was the worst mezze i have eaten and not good value. It included 2 cold chips and 1 miserable pitta from a supermarket, a tiny bowl of cracked wheat, 2 tiny flat, greasy feta pastries, 2 minature stuffed vine leaves and the obligatory dollop of houmus. We would have left spending £20 or so which isn't to be sniffed at during a credit crunch but this man ruined what could have been a pleasant evening despite the poor and mean serving. Anger management is called for . Beware all female diners!
